Sources of Cell-to-cell Variability in Canonical Nuclear Factor-κB (NF-κB) Signaling Pathway Inferred from Single Cell Dynamic Images

Abstract: The canonical nuclear factor-B (NF-B) signaling pathway controls a gene network important in the cellular inflammatory response. Upon activation, NF-B/RelA is released from cytoplasmic inhibitors, from where it translocates into the nucleus, subsequently activating negative feedback loops producing either monophasic or damped oscillatory nucleo-cytoplasmic dynamics. Although the population behavior of the NF-B pathway has been extensively modeled, the sources of cell-to-cell variability are not well understood… Show more
